Set-AzSqlInstanceDatabaseBackupShortTermRetentionPolicy
Bir yedekleme kısa vadeli saklama ilkesi ayarlar.
Syntax
PolicyByResourceInstanceDatabaseSet (Varsayılan)
Set-AzSqlInstanceDatabaseBackupShortTermRetentionPolicy
[-ResourceGroupName] <String>
[-InstanceName] <String>
[-DatabaseName] <String>
[-RetentionDays] <Int32>
[-DeletionDate <DateTime>]
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Set-AzSqlInstanceDatabaseBackupShortTermRetentionPolicy
[-InputObject] <AzureSqlManagedDatabaseBaseModel>
[-RetentionDays] <Int32>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
PolicyByResourceIdSet
Set-AzSqlInstanceDatabaseBackupShortTermRetentionPolicy
[-ResourceId] <String>
[-RetentionDays] <Int32>
[-DefaultProfile <IAzureContextContainer>]
[-WhatIf]
[-Confirm]
[<CommonParameters>]
Description
Set-AzSqlInstanceDatabaseBackupShortTermRetentionPolicy cmdlet'i bu veritabanı için kısa süreli saklama ilkesini ayarlar.
İlke, belirli bir noktaya geri yükleme yedeklemeleri için gün cinsinden saklama süresidir.
Örnekler
Örnek 1
Set-AzSqlInstanceDatabaseBackupShortTermRetentionPolicy -ResourceGroupName resourcegroup01 -InstanceName server01 -DatabaseName database01 -RetentionDays 35
ResourceGroupName : resourcegroup01
InstanceName : instance01
DatabaseName : database01
DeletionDate :
RetentionDays : 35
Bu komut, veritabanı01 için kısa süreli bekletme ilkesini 35 güne ayarlar.
Örnek 2
Get-AzSqlInstanceDatabase -ResourceGroupName resourcegroup01 -InstanceName server01 -Name database01 | Set-AzSqlInstanceDatabaseBackupShortTermRetentionPolicy -RetentionDays 35
ResourceGroupName : resourcegroup01
InstanceName : instance01
DatabaseName : database01
DeletionDate :
RetentionDays : 35
Bu komut, veritabanı nesnesindeki piping aracılığıyla database01 için kısa süreli saklama ilkesini 35 güne ayarlar.
Örnek 3
Get-AzSqlDeletedInstanceDatabaseBackup -ResourceGroupName "ContosoResourceGroup" -InstanceName "ContosoServer" -DatabaseName "DB1" | Set-AzSqlInstanceDatabaseBackupShortTermRetentionPolicy -RetentionDays 8
ResourceGroupName : resourcegroup01
InstanceName : instance01
DatabaseName : database01
DeletionDate : 2019-03-03 12:00:17 AM
RetentionDays : 8
ResourceGroupName : resourcegroup01
InstanceName : instance01
DatabaseName : database01
DeletionDate : 2019-03-02 11:00:16 PM
RetentionDays : 8
Bu komut, db1 adlı tüm silinen veritabanları için silinen bir veritabanı nesnesine piping yoluyla kısa süreli saklama ilkesini ayarlar. Yalnızca silinen veritabanlarında bekletme süresini azaltabileceğinizi unutmayın.
Parametreler
-Confirm
Cmdlet'i çalıştırmadan önce sizden onay ister.
Parametre özellikleri
Tür: SwitchParameter
Default value: None
Joker karakterleri destekler: False
DontShow: False
Diğer adlar: Cf
Parametre kümeleri
(All)
Position: Named
Zorunlu: False
İşlem hattından gelen değer: False
Özellik adına göre işlem hattından gelen değer: False
Kalan bağımsız değişkenlerden elde edilen değer: False
-DatabaseName
Yedeklemeleri alınacak Azure SQL Örnek Veritabanının adı.
Parametre özellikleri
Tür: String
Default value: None
Joker karakterleri destekler: False
DontShow: False
Parametre kümeleri
PolicyByResourceInstanceDatabaseSet
Position: 2
Zorunlu: True
İşlem hattından gelen değer: False
Özellik adına göre işlem hattından gelen değer: False
Kalan bağımsız değişkenlerden elde edilen değer: False
-DefaultProfile
Azure ile iletişim için kullanılan kimlik bilgileri, hesap, kiracı ve abonelik.
Parametre özellikleri
Tür: IAzureContextContainer
Default value: None
Joker karakterleri destekler: False
DontShow: False
Diğer adlar: AzContext, AzureRmContext, AzureCredential
Parametre kümeleri
(All)
Position: Named
Zorunlu: False
İşlem hattından gelen değer: False
Özellik adına göre işlem hattından gelen değer: False
Kalan bağımsız değişkenlerden elde edilen değer: False
-DeletionDate
Azure SQL Örnek Veritabanı'nın milisaniye duyarlıkla yedekleri alınacak silme tarihi (örneğin, 2016-02-23T00:21:22.847Z)
Parametre özellikleri
Parametre kümeleri
PolicyByResourceInstanceDatabaseSet
Position: Named
Zorunlu: False
İşlem hattından gelen değer: False
Özellik adına göre işlem hattından gelen değer: False
Kalan bağımsız değişkenlerden elde edilen değer: False
İlkeyi almak/ayarlamak için canlı veya silinmiş veritabanı nesnesi.
Tür: AzureSqlManagedDatabaseBaseModel
Default value: None
Joker karakterleri destekler: False
DontShow: False
Diğer adlar: AzureSqlInstanceDatabase, AzureInstanceDatabaseObject
PolicyByInputObjectSet
Position: 0
Zorunlu: True
İşlem hattından gelen değer: True
Özellik adına göre işlem hattından gelen değer: False
Kalan bağımsız değişkenlerden elde edilen değer: False
-InstanceName
Veritabanının içinde olduğu Azure SQL Managed Instance adı.
Parametre özellikleri
Tür: String
Default value: None
Joker karakterleri destekler: False
DontShow: False
Parametre kümeleri
PolicyByResourceInstanceDatabaseSet
Position: 1
Zorunlu: True
İşlem hattından gelen değer: False
Özellik adına göre işlem hattından gelen değer: False
Kalan bağımsız değişkenlerden elde edilen değer: False
-ResourceGroupName
Kaynak grubunun adı.
Parametre özellikleri
Tür: String
Default value: None
Joker karakterleri destekler: False
DontShow: False
Parametre kümeleri
PolicyByResourceInstanceDatabaseSet
Position: 0
Zorunlu: True
İşlem hattından gelen değer: False
Özellik adına göre işlem hattından gelen değer: False
Kalan bağımsız değişkenlerden elde edilen değer: False
-ResourceId
Kısa süreli bekletme ilkesi kaynak kimliği.
Parametre özellikleri
Tür: String
Default value: None
Joker karakterleri destekler: False
DontShow: False
Parametre kümeleri
PolicyByResourceIdSet
Position: 0
Zorunlu: True
İşlem hattından gelen değer: False
Özellik adına göre işlem hattından gelen değer: True
Kalan bağımsız değişkenlerden elde edilen değer: False
-RetentionDays
Yedekleme saklama günleri.
Parametre özellikleri
Tür: Int32
Default value: None
Joker karakterleri destekler: False
DontShow: False
Parametre kümeleri
(All)
Position: 3
Zorunlu: True
İşlem hattından gelen değer: False
Özellik adına göre işlem hattından gelen değer: False
Kalan bağımsız değişkenlerden elde edilen değer: False
-WhatIf
Cmdlet çalıştırılırsa ne olacağını gösterir.
Cmdlet çalıştırılmaz.
Parametre özellikleri
Tür: SwitchParameter
Default value: None
Joker karakterleri destekler: False
DontShow: False
Diğer adlar: Wi
Parametre kümeleri
(All)
Position: Named
Zorunlu: False
İşlem hattından gelen değer: False
Özellik adına göre işlem hattından gelen değer: False
Kalan bağımsız değişkenlerden elde edilen değer: False
CommonParameters
Bu cmdlet yaygın parametreleri destekler: -Debug, -ErrorAction, -ErrorVariable, -InformationAction, -InformationVariable, -OutBuffer, -OutVariable, -PipelineVariable, -ProgressAction, -Verbose, -WarningAction ve -WarningVariable. Daha fazla bilgi için bkz. about_CommonParameters.
Çıkışlar